//! OpenCode 配置文件读写模块 //! //! 处理 `~/.config/opencode/opencode.json` 配置文件的读写操作。 //! OpenCode 使用累加式供应商管理,所有供应商配置共存于同一配置文件中。 use crate::error::AppError; use crate::settings::get_opencode_override_dir; use std::path::PathBuf; /// 获取 OpenCode 配置目录 /// /// 默认路径: `~/.config/opencode/` /// 可通过 settings.opencode_config_dir 覆盖 pub fn get_opencode_dir() -> PathBuf { if let Some(override_dir) = get_opencode_override_dir() { return override_dir; } #[cfg(target_os = "windows")] { // Windows: %APPDATA%\opencode dirs::data_dir() .map(|d| d.join("opencode")) .unwrap_or_else(|| PathBuf::from(".config").join("opencode")) } #[cfg(not(target_os = "windows"))] { // Unix: ~/.config/opencode dirs::home_dir() .map(|h| h.join(".config").join("opencode")) .unwrap_or_else(|| PathBuf::from(".config").join("opencode")) } } /// 获取 OpenCode 配置文件路径 /// /// 返回 `~/.config/opencode/opencode.json` pub fn get_opencode_config_path() -> PathBuf { get_opencode_dir().join("opencode.json") } /// 读取 OpenCode 配置文件 /// /// 返回完整的配置 JSON 对象 pub fn read_opencode_config() -> Result { let path = get_opencode_config_path(); if !path.exists() { // Return empty config with schema return Ok(serde_json::json!({ "$schema": "https://opencode.ai/config.json" })); } let content = std::fs::read_to_string(&path).map_err(|e| AppError::io(&path, e))?; serde_json::from_str(&content).map_err(|e| AppError::json(&path, e)) } /// 写入 OpenCode 配置文件(原子写入) /// /// 使用临时文件 + 重命名确保原子性 pub fn write_opencode_config(config: &serde_json::Value) -> Result<(), AppError> { let path = get_opencode_config_path(); // Ensure directory exists if let Some(parent) = path.parent() { std::fs::create_dir_all(parent).map_err(|e| AppError::io(parent, e))?; } // Write to temporary file first let temp_path = path.with_extension("json.tmp"); let content = serde_json::to_string_pretty(config) .map_err(|e| AppError::JsonSerialize { source: e })?; std::fs::write(&temp_path, &content).map_err(|e| AppError::io(&temp_path, e))?; // Atomic rename std::fs::rename(&temp_path, &path).map_err(|e| AppError::io(&path, e))?; Ok(()) } /// 获取所有供应商配置 pub fn get_providers() -> Result, AppError> { let config = read_opencode_config()?; Ok(config .get("provider") .and_then(|v| v.as_object()) .cloned() .unwrap_or_default()) } /// 设置供应商配置 pub fn set_provider(id: &str, config: serde_json::Value) -> Result<(), AppError> { let mut full_config = read_opencode_config()?; if full_config.get("provider").is_none() { full_config["provider"] = serde_json::json!({}); } if let Some(providers) = full_config.get_mut("provider").and_then(|v| v.as_object_mut()) { providers.insert(id.to_string(), config); } write_opencode_config(&full_config) } /// 删除供应商配置 pub fn remove_provider(id: &str) -> Result<(), AppError> { let mut config = read_opencode_config()?; if let Some(providers) = config.get_mut("provider").and_then(|v| v.as_object_mut()) { providers.remove(id); } write_opencode_config(&config) } /// 获取所有 MCP 服务器配置 pub fn get_mcp_servers() -> Result, AppError> { let config = read_opencode_config()?; Ok(config .get("mcp") .and_then(|v| v.as_object()) .cloned() .unwrap_or_default()) } /// 设置 MCP 服务器配置 pub fn set_mcp_server(id: &str, config: serde_json::Value) -> Result<(), AppError> { let mut full_config = read_opencode_config()?; if full_config.get("mcp").is_none() { full_config["mcp"] = serde_json::json!({}); } if let Some(mcp) = full_config.get_mut("mcp").and_then(|v| v.as_object_mut()) { mcp.insert(id.to_string(), config); } write_opencode_config(&full_config) } /// 删除 MCP 服务器配置 pub fn remove_mcp_server(id: &str) -> Result<(), AppError> { let mut config = read_opencode_config()?; if let Some(mcp) = config.get_mut("mcp").and_then(|v| v.as_object_mut()) { mcp.remove(id); } write_opencode_config(&config) }
